Shanghai First Maternity and Infant Hospital
1 Maternal and Infant Health Hospital was founded in February 1947. It is one of the earliest provincial and municipal maternal and infant health hospitals in my country. In 1992, it passed the accreditation of the first batch of baby-friendly hospitals in the country. International patient preparation This profile is intended for patients preparing appointment questions, second-opinion requests, or treatment planning related to Gynecology, Obstetrics, Assisted Reproductive Medicine, Family Planning, Reproductive Immunology, Cervical Disease Department, and Gynecologic Oncology. Before contacting the hospital, patients should prepare a concise diagnosis summary, recent test reports, medication history, and imaging, pathology, or procedure records relevant to the target department. Key departments and programs listed in the source material include: Gynecology; Obstetrics; Assisted Reproductive Medicine; Family Planning; Reproductive Immunology; Cervical Disease Department; Gynecologic Oncology; Ophthalmology.
